Welcome to the Association for Counselling and Therapy Online (ACTO). We are a professional and user-friendly association of psychological therapists who work online.

All ACTO members hold an appropriate qualification, work within a professional code of ethics and uphold the highest ethical principles in their online practice. Membership is open only to those who gained their orignal counselling qualifications in the United Kingdom.
